Toffee Cookies

This cookie dough--made with sugar, butter, egg, flour & toffee bits--is formed into balls, flattened, baked, and sprinkled with more sugar.
Ingredients
- 1 cup (crystal) sugar
- 3/4 cup butter
- 1 egg
- 1 tsp vanilla
- 2 cups flour
- 1 1/2 tsp baking powder
- 1/4 tsp baking soda
- 1/2 cup toffee bits
- Granulated sugar to sprinkle on top

Method
Heat oven to 350 degrees F. Mix sugar, butter, egg and vanilla. Beat until creamy (2 minutes). Add Flour, baking powder and soda, beating on low until combined, about 2 minutes. Stir in toffee bits. Shape into 1" balls and roll in additional sugar. Place 2" apart on ungreased cookie sheet; flatten with the bottom of a glass that has been dipped in sugar. Bake for 9-11 minutes until edges are brown. DO NOT OVERBAKE. Sprinkle with more sugar while warm. Remove from cookie sheet while still warm; cool on wire rack.
